Kicking Manchukuo from Japan's alliance has a very strange affect: it prevents Japan from being able to shore bombard any of it's own land (I.e. Tokyo, Fukouka, Dalian, Busan etc).

Also, even when Japan and Manchukuo are allied, you cannot shore bombard Tangshan.

I doubt it is related to 1.08 or 1.09 seems a hardcoded bug present from start.
I further tested the issue and managed to determine the causes.

If a nation is not part of axis, allies or comintern AND is not allied with any other country THEN it is unable to perform Shore bombardment missions on his own territory [the option from all context menus simply disappear]. Thus the bug does not affect UK, GER and SOV at all [as they are all in "named" alliances]. However USA, JAP and every other country not in any type of alliance is plagued by it.
The example presented above is right, jap without any allies [after booting MAN] cant shore bombard. but an even better example is USA which is unable to perform that mission 36jan1.

I confirm this as a bug, because it makes no sense UK and GER can shore bomb own shores while USA can't and not because techs or doctrines but simply because of being in an alliance or a named alliance.
